spirovious said:
It has no Sub preout & one need only passive subwoofer to connect it.
It has SW amp built in.

That is incorrect info. The fact that Onkyo includes a passive sub with it doesn't mean that you can't connect an active sub to it.

It does have sub amp built-in, that's an advantage in this AVR but you can very well connect a powered amp to its "subwoofer" output.

This o/p in any AVR is meant to connect powered subs
